To make sure I understand the reporting and scoring of these games, please consider the following:

One reports the game results on the Blitz.

If the score is 24 to 6, then one player gets 24 tournament points and the other gets 6 tournament points?

Once posted, the results are emailed to you?

If one posts an AAR, then 2 points are awarded for the effort. The winning AAR (by tournament player vote) is awarded 5 points?

Where does one post the AAR?

Thank you TD.
